BAB I VISUAL DATA MANAGER, DATA CONTROL DAN DBGRID
A. Visual Data Manager
Definisi: Visual data manager adalah pengelola database yang include dalam visual basic.
Database yang dapat dibuat dengan visual data manager antara lain ; Microsoft Acces, paradox, Dbase, FoxPro dll
B. Data Control
Definisi: Control yang digunakan untuk menghubungkan interface dengan database
C. Dbgrid Control
Definisi: Control yang digunakan untuk menampilkan record dalam sebuah tabel pada
databasae
D. Implementasi
1. Menbuat database
a.
Buka visual basic
b.
Pilih menu Add-Ins dan pilih Visual Data Manager
c. Setelah muncul visual data manager maka pilih menu File New
Microsoft Acces Version 7.0 mdb
Gambar 1. Jendela Visual Data Manager d.
Lalu tentukan lokasi penyimpanan database berinama database
e. Klik kanan pada properties yang ada pada Database Windows buatalah
sebuah tabel dengan nama Mahasiswa pada tebel structure dengan ketentuan sebagai berikut:
Gambar 2. Menambahkan Tabel Baru Pada Visual Data Manager
Name Type
Size
NIM Text
8 Nama
Text 30
Alamat Text
30 Jurusan
Text 25
Gambar 3. Mengisikan Field Pada Tabel Mahasiswa f.
Setelah semua field dimasukkan lalu klik Build Table untuk membuat tabel tersebut
2. Menyiapkan Form
a. Pastikan Visul Basic dalam keadaan aktif
b. Siapkan sebuah form dengan cara Add Form pada jendela Project
c. Tambahkan beberapa komponen dan atur propertinya seperti berikut :
Komponen Properties Value
Form Name
frmUtama StartUpPosition
CenterScreen Data
Name Data1
Connet Acces
Databasename Pilih sesuai alamat database
DefaultType UseJet
RercordsetType Table
RercordSource Mahasiswa
Text1 Name
txtNIM DataSource
Data1 DataField
NIM MaxLength
8 Text2
Name txtNama
DataSource Data1
DataField Nama
MaxLength 30
Text3 Name
txtAlamat DataSource
Alamat DataField
Alamat MaxLength
30 Text4
Name txtJurusan
DataSource Data1
DataField Jurusan
MaxLength 25
Command1 Name cmdAdd
Caption Add
Command2 Name cmdRefresh
Caption Refresh
Command3 Name cmdDelete
Caption Delete
Command4 Name cmdUpDate
Caption UpDate
Command5 Name cmdClose
Caption Close
Label1 Caption
NIM Label2
Caption Nama
Label3 Caption
Alamat Label4
Caption Jurusan
DBGrid DataSource
Data1 klik kanan pada toolboxpilih Componetscek Microsoft Data Bound
Grid Control 5.0 SP3
Gambar 4. Manambahkan Component DBGrid Control 5.0 SP3
Gambar 5. Rancangan Interface Program 3.
Listing Dan Coding Tuliskan listing berikut pada masing-masing komponen yang sudah anda
rancang sebelumnya a.
Listing untuk menambah record pada database Private Sub cmdAdd_Click
Data1.Recordset.AddNew MsgBox Silahkan mengisi data yang akan
ditambahkan..., vbInformation + vbOKOnly, Add Data
txtOrderID.SetFocus End Sub
b. Listing untuk menghapus record pada database
Private Sub cmdDelete_Click Data1.Recordset.Delete
MsgBox Data Telah Dihapus...,VbInformation+
vbOKOnly, Deleted Data1.Recordset.MoveFirst
End Sub
c. Listing untuk merefresh data pada database
Private Sub cmdRefresh_Click Data1.Refresh
MsgBox Data Yang Anda Masukkan Telah Tersimpan Dalam Database...,
vbInformation + vbOKOnly, Refresh Data1.Recordset.MoveFirst
End Sub
d. Listing untuk mengUpDate data pada database
Private Sub cmdUpDate_Click Data1.UpdateRecord
MsgBox Data Telah di Ubah..., vbInformation + vbOKOnly, Update
End Sub
e. Listing untuk menutup form
Private Sub cmdClose_Click Dim Question
Question = MsgBoxApakah anda akan menutup program ini...?, vbInformation + vbYesNo,
Question If Question = vbYes Then
Unload Me End If
End Sub
BAB II PENGELOLAAN DATABASE MENGGUNAKAN ADODC DAN DATAGRID